Ready Mix by Sikorsky is a white concrete and inherently has SRI values greater than 30 which makes it ideal for construction projects looking for LEED points to reduce Heat Islands

Sikorsky has a goal to reduce its GHG emissions by 50% over the next three years. Sikorsky plans to source 100% of its electricity from an on-site solar array. Sikorsky also plans to convert its heating systems from fuel oil to electricity and tie it into the solar array.
|
What steps has the company taken to reduce GHG emissions of the manufacturing process?
Sikorsky has installed and is operating a 45 kW on-site solar array.

A caustic effluent is produced during manufacturing. This caustic is captured and stored in a retention pool. The caustic is then diluted and treated and then is either recycled back to the manufacturing process or released.
